When a tenant stays in the building, the first walk is a condition record rather than a sales pitch. On these occupied jobs the facts that matter are drain behavior, parapet movement, wet insulation, edge securement, and how a crew can stage and work without ever blocking the business operating below.

A leak lands on a working tenant far faster than it does on a vacant building, so every phasing call sits behind the roughly 41.57 inches of yearly precipitation and 47.2 inches of snow that the Akron-Canton 1991-2020 normals record. Snow load, freeze-thaw cycling, ice backup at drains, and a controlled dry-in stay in front of the schedule for that reason. Winter refreeze, hot July surfaces, and spring downpours keep drains, scuppers, edge metal, coping, and curb flashings central, while October, near 3.52 inches of precipitation and about 0.6 inches of normal snow, lets us open sections a little larger before harder weather closes that window.

We assess an occupied roof by area. The first pass logs membrane type, age clues, rooftop units, ponding lines, drain strainers, edge metal, wall transitions, pitch pockets, grease exposure, tenant leak reports, snow drift, and interior ceiling evidence gathered without disrupting the space. If a moisture scan or core cut near Fairlawn rewrites the story, the recommendation moves with it.
On an occupied building, repair, recover, coating, and replacement each carry different tenant impact, so the decision is not only technical. A single isolated seam failure can often be stabilized with little disturbance, while wet insulation, a failing deck, a bad slope, or ice-backed drains mean a longer, louder scope tenants have to be walked through. Choosing honestly means weighing the roof's condition against the disruption before committing.
Cost on an occupied job is driven by real constraints: roof access, fall protection, tear-off volume, wet insulation, tapered work, drain repairs, coping, wall flashing, temporary protection, after-hours labor, wind exposure, and staging around people who are still working. We flag each one in the estimate so ownership sees why a phased section near a redevelopment area at Chapel Hill costs more than an easier stretch.
Documentation carries weight when an occupied roof touches insurance, public spending, tenant relations, campus operations, or capital planning. We supply roof-area notes, photo locations, repair limits, known exclusions, access constraints, and weather-sensitive details. On claim work we record what the crew observes without acting as a public adjuster or promising any insurance outcome.
Schedule discipline is what actually protects an occupied building. Materials stay clear of drains, open sections match the forecast, and every close-in is decided before winter precipitation, hail, or heavy rain arrives. With Akron's freeze-thaw swings, a small open area left overnight can turn into an interior leak over a tenant before the next dry break.

Can Tenant-Occupied Roofing Projects be done while the building stays open?
Almost always, because a tenant-occupied roof project lives or dies on sequencing. We review entrances, loading doors, roof access, noise, odor, weather windows, and safety zones and design around them, choosing daytime, phased, or off-hours work so tenants keep operating and crews stay clear of occupied space below.
How do we decide between repair, recover, coating, and replacement for Tenant-Occupied Roofing Projects?
On an occupied building we still read moisture, deck condition, attachment, slope, seam condition, drain performance, winter exposure, and edge-metal risk before committing a scope over people's heads. A dry, stable roof supports phased preservation with minimal disruption; a roof where moisture is spreading pushes toward a more carefully staged replacement plan.
